Output dee23f56e3346def8bc7138564a38332cf09e9ab7826b794a4de2a71cdb04237: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 456ec68fa391aa49846ed910382eab7751a36290 OP_EQUAL
address
3829Fc5rYEnxXkh3wdMFMpVWuJDurPWZ5Y
transaction
dee23f56e3346def8bc7138564a38332cf09e9ab7826b794a4de2a71cdb04237
spent
true